THE Cumbria Westmorland Federation of Women's Institutes held their annual council meeting at The Villa, Levens.
More than 250 members attended and reports were given on events of the past year.
Members listened to speakers Debbie North who spoke about how she had overcome physical disabilities to continue her love of roaming the fells with the use of a special motorised wheelchair.
Also Peter Slack, a Derbyshire farmer, gave a humorous talk about ramblers who venture out into the Derbyshire National Parks.
The highlight of the day was the presentation of certificates to Levens WI who are celebrating 100 years since they were first formed in November 1917.
